Meet Ove, a curmudgeon - the kind of man who points at people he dislikes as if they were burglars. He has staunch principles, strict routines, and a short fuse. People call him “the bitter neighbor from hell.” Behind the cranky exterior, there is a story and a sadness. So when a young couple with two young daughters move in next door and accidentally flatten Ove’s mailbox, it is the lead-in to a comical and heartwarming tale of unkempt cats, unexpected friendship, and the ancient art of backing up a U-Haul.
